Summary Under general supervision of the Anatomic Pathology Manager, the cytotechnologists stains, mounts, and studies cells of human body to detect evidence of cancer, hormonal abnormalities, and other pathological conditions. Prepares and screens all cytologic specimens and interprets findings under the clinical direction of a pathologist. Evaluates diagnostic possibilities and makes cytopathological diagnosis as required. Consults

with manager and pathologist on all abnormal findings. Reports to the Anatomic Pathology Manager with clinical oversight by the pathologist.

Essential Functions Performs microscopic examinations on gynecologic and non-gynecologic cytology specimens, interprets morphologic changes and correlates results with patient history, diagnosis, and clinical condition in order to assist in appropriate diagnosis and treatment. Prepares microscopic slides from specimens of blood, scrapings, or other bodily exudates. Fixes and stains slide to preserve specimen and enhance visibility of cells under microscope. Examines slide under microscope to identify abnormalities in cell structure.

Reports abnormalities to Pathologist. Maintains files and records according to guidelines and regulations. Files all slides according to department protocol and ensures smears are kept on file for as long as needed for patient care purposes and in accordance with applicable laws and regulations. Compiles listing of patients for follow-up analysis of specimens. Prepares and analyzes subsequent specimens for cell changes and reports findings to pathologist. Maintains appropriate correspondence with MD to repeat GYN smears and follow up on information to meet quality assurance standards.

Maintains policies and procedures manual and assures all logs are current. Assists physician in fine needle aspirations by determining adequacy of specimen and preparing slide to help physician determine diagnosis and subsequent treatment.
